Multiple gene sequences delimit Botryosphaeria australis sp. nov. from B. lutea
Bernard Slippers1, Gerda Fourie, Pedro W Crous
1Department of Microbiology and Plant Pathology, Forestry and Agricultural Biotechnology Institute, Faculty of Natural and Agricultural Sciences, University of Pretoria, Pretoria, South Africa.
A new fungus, Botryosphaeria australis, has been identified in Australia, distinguished from Botryosphaeria lutea by subtle pigment differences and genetic variations. This discovery highlights a distinct fungal species native to Australia.

Background:
- Botryosphaeria lutea is known for a distinctive yellow pigment in young cultures.
- This fungus has been previously reported on cultivated hosts in New Zealand and Portugal.
- Surveys in Australia revealed similar fungi on native Acacia species, exhibiting slight pigment variations.
Purpose of the Study:
- To investigate whether morphological and genetic differences in Australian Acacia isolates represent a new species or variations within B. lutea.
- To clarify the phylogenetic relationship between B. lutea and the Australian isolates.
Main Methods:
- Comparative analysis of anamorph, teleomorph, and culture morphology.
- Sequencing of ITS rDNA, beta-tubulin, and EF1-alpha gene regions.
- Phylogenetic analysis using combined sequence data.
Main Results:
- Isolates from Australian Acacia species showed subtle differences in yellow pigment production compared to B. lutea.
- While spore morphology was similar, fixed base pair variations were observed across multiple gene regions between the two groups.
- Phylogenetic analysis confirmed distinct species status for the Australian isolates.
Conclusions:
- Botryosphaeria lutea and the Australian Acacia isolates are distinct, closely related species.
- A new species, Botryosphaeria australis, is proposed for the Australian fungus.
- B. australis is found on various native Australian hosts and has been misidentified as B. lutea in global databases.
